Q247494: BUG: Transform() Results Formatted Incorrectly

The information in this article applies to:

- Microsoft Visual FoxPro for Windows, version 6.0 
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------

SYMPTOMS
========

You might see that the results of the TRANSFORM() function appear off by
approximately .0000000000001. This behavior may occur when COMPATIBLE is OFF.
However, when COMPATIBLE is ON, the expected behavior is observed.

RESOLUTION
==========

Workaround
----------

Here are three ways to work around this behavior:

- Use this code:

  SET COMPATIBLE ON

  -or-

- Use this code:

  ALLTRIM(STR(<nExpr>, <nLength>, <nDecimalPlaces>))

  -or-

- Use this code:

  SET DECIMALS TO <nDecimalPlaces>
  SET FIXED ON

NOTE: Setting the nDecimalPlaces to >= 15 for any work around results in an
overflow error.

STATUS
======

Microsoft has confirmed this to be a bug in the Microsoft products listed at the
beginning of this article.

MORE INFORMATION
================

The TRANSFORM function was modified to allow the developer to issue
Transform(<nExpr>) without a format or picture clause. The result is
similar to ALLTRIM(STR(<nExpr>, <nLength>,
<nDecimalPlaces>)).

How to Reproduce the Behavior
-----------------------------

Enter the following code in a program and run the program:

  CLEAR
  cCompatible = SET("COMPATIBLE")
  SET COMPATIBLE OFF
  ? "Precision automatically jumps to 15 decimal places "
  ? "with overflows displayed at 1.6"

  FOR i = 1 TO 3 STEP .1
  	? TRANSFORM(i)
  ENDFOR
  SET COMPATIBLE &cCompatible

The values should begin to miscalculate around the number 1.6.
